Sometimes we need a quick and simple card!


I used a stamp from my crafty stash, find one that makes you happy and craft along with me.

A good option is Flowers Fair.



Cutting & Scoring:


Instructions:


  • Stamp Floral Image to the Basic White card front in black ink. If you're using a stamp like Flowers Fair or another background stamp try angling the image and only stamping on part of the page or masking off part of the image.

  • Stamp or ink the flowers again with embossing in and heat with gold embossing powder.

  • Color in a few flowers that you'd like to use.

  • Then either die cut or fussy cut a few flowers to make your black and whtie image burst into color.

  • Cut our multiple layers of the flower portion of your design to add dimension or use puffy tape, like Stampin' Dimensionals for height.

  • Stamp your sentiment. I used a large "Hey" from Taylored Expressions, but I like the Hello Sunshine stamp from the Splash and Relax set.

  • Adhere sentiment with puffy tape (foam). (Stampin' Dimensionals)

  • Add embellishments to finish the look.


Try stamping a small image on the inside corner of the card for a little extra design.
